Output 31b84c74764149933cd30904c3dc581364f7a4f2927236c3473cee401e414e11:0

value
1000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c3006cb12980865b5d5bb0015a9920f6bc39ae2 OP_EQUALVERIFY OP_CHECKSIG
address
17wqtXEoPjhjbV1GWBY6ZF8p8EfqHFwkfR
transaction
31b84c74764149933cd30904c3dc581364f7a4f2927236c3473cee401e414e11
confirmations
631424
spent
true